  • Beschreibung: <jats:p><jats:bold>Background:</jats:bold> Patients with sepsis with a concomitant coronavirus (COVID-19) infection are related to a high morbidity and mortality rate. We investigated a large cohort of patients with sepsis with a concomitant COVID-19, and we developed a risk score for the estimation of sepsis risk in COVID-19.</jats:p><jats:p><jats:bold>Methods:</jats:bold> We conducted a sub-analysis from the international Health Outcome Predictive Evaluation Registry for COVID-19 (HOPE-COVID-19-Registry, NCT04334291). Out of 5,837 patients with COVID-19, 624 patients were diagnosed with sepsis according to the Sepsis-3 International Consensus.</jats:p><jats:p><jats:bold>Results:</jats:bold> In multivariable analysis, the following risk factors were identified as independent predictors for developing sepsis: current smoking, tachypnoea (&amp;gt;22 breath per minute), hemoptysis, peripheral oxygen saturation (SpO<jats:sub>2</jats:sub>) &amp;lt;92%, blood pressure (BP) (systolic BP &amp;lt;90 mmHg and diastolic BP &amp;lt;60 mmHg), Glasgow Coma Scale (GCS) &amp;lt;15, elevated procalcitonin (PCT), elevated troponin I (TnI), and elevated creatinine &amp;gt;1.5 mg/dl. By assigning odds ratio (OR) weighted points to these variables, the following three risk categories were defined to develop sepsis during admission: low-risk group (probability of sepsis 3.1–11.8%); intermediate-risk group (24.8–53.8%); and high-risk-group (58.3–100%). A score of 1 was assigned to current smoking, tachypnoea, decreased SpO<jats:sub>2</jats:sub>, decreased BP, decreased GCS, elevated PCT, TnI, and creatinine, whereas a score of 2 was assigned to hemoptysis.</jats:p><jats:p><jats:bold>Conclusions:</jats:bold> The HOPE Sepsis Score including nine parameters is useful in identifying high-risk COVID-19 patients to develop sepsis. Sepsis in COVID-19 is associated with a high mortality rate.</jats:p>
